| dc.description | Using heat kernel techniques we show that the relation between Hawking temperature and radiation flux known from Einstein gravity in D dimensions can be reproduced from the spherically reduced action. A recent controversy regarding the D=2 anomaly for that case is discussed. The generalized effective Polyakov action in the presence of a dilaton field is presented. | |
